How Food Policy News Actually Works
Food policy refers to laws, regulations, and public initiatives that shape food production, distribution, pricing, and nutrition guidance. These policies originate from federal agencies such as the USDA, FDA, and state-level legislators, and influence everything from school breakfast programs to organic certification standards. Understanding these dynamics helps individuals, families, and advocacy groups make informed decisions. For example, recent policy updates on SNAP benefits, food stamp eligibility, and labeling transparency have direct impacts on household food security. By tracking these developments, readers gain insight into how systemic changes unfold and how they intersect with personal health and economic stability.

What exactly is behind recent shifts in food policy?
Many changes stem from bipartisan efforts to address rising obesity rates, food insecurity, and environmental sustainability. Recent updates to nutrition guidelines, school meal requirements, and organic farming incentives reflect evolving scientific consensus and public demand for healthier, more transparent food options. These are often incremental adjustments designed to balance economic feasibility with public health goals.
How can policy changes affect grocery prices and food availability?
Regulations impacting production, transportation, and labeling can influence costs across the supply chain. For instance, new labeling requirements or organic certification reforms may affect retail pricing, but they also encourage transparency and consumer trust. Long-term studies show such policies often lead to greater market stability and innovation over time.
